MEMO — All Branch Managers

The Kestrel Fabrication unit is being sold to Ardenvale Partners. Closing expected within the quarter. No staffing changes at branch level before completion. Refer all external questions to head office. Do not discuss terms with customers. Review the confidential note below before your next team briefing.

internal memo for kahif-hawip: Headcount on the Quenix team goes from 3 to 140 by the end of January. Gross margin on Quenix came in at 5 percent against a plan of 5 percent.

Heads up: if the Lintrock baseline file in the Quarrow repo drifts from main, CI fails with a "stale baseline" error even when the code is fine. Quick fix is to regenerate the baseline on a clean checkout and re-push. If a customer build is blocked, confirm the failing run matches the token below before escalating.

build token for yadug-yagag: htk21_c863c33eb8b82c0c9c152

## Step 4 — Enable export retry queue

Before enabling retries for failed exports in Parcelwright, confirm that the retry worker runs under its own service account with write access scoped only to the export bucket. Retried payloads are re-signed, never replayed verbatim, so audit logs will show distinct request signatures. Once the account is provisioned, apply the retry settings, which are as follows.

settings of fahag-haduf:
[ulaox]
port = 8443
region = south-2
host = ulaox.lumiccorp.internal
timeout_ms = 500
retries = 8

## Service Accounts — Nightfill Scheduler

The Nightfill scheduler runs nightly data backfills for the Cradlepoint warehouse. It executes under the `svc-nightfill` account, which holds read access on source tables and write access on the backfill staging schema only. Do not widen scopes without sign-off from the Lanternbridge platform group. Keys rotate quarterly; the release manager confirms rotation before each cut. Jobs authenticate to the internal Coalhouse job API with a static key. The current key, valid through next rotation, follows.

gateway credential: kto23_WA96jgs86jtHZFKKL2T2oZv